Count It All Joy
Blessings. You count them. You wear them. You hashtag them. Reminders to "Be Blessed" are everywhere. You might believe blessings are the reward for a good life. But what happens when life isn't so good? When you lose your job? When you receive a difficult diagnosis? Where is God then?
Sacred Sufferingaddresses those questions and more as it seeks to rebuild a theology of suffering based in Scripture. God's word is clear—pain is inevitable. But God doesn't abandon you. Through personal stories and biblical examples, you will learn that experiencing suffering
teaches you empathy for others and to truly love your neighbor as yourself
connects you to God as He meets you in your moment of pain
releases you from the heavy burden of shame, guilt, and blame
gives you greater appreciation for life's goodness as you gain an eternal perspective
Even if the healing never comes, there is something sacred in suffering. It's from holy rubble that God makes all things new.
